How they compare

Morocco currently reports 0.48 t CO2eq/ha against 0.45 t CO2eq/ha in Djibouti, a difference of 0.03 t CO2eq/ha.

That makes Morocco's figure about 1.1 times Djibouti's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 34 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Djibouti ahead.

Djibouti ranks 160th and Morocco ranks 158th of 190 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Djibouti averaged higher in 2 and Morocco in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Djibouti Morocco Difference Ahead
1990s 0.446 t CO2eq/ha 0.363 t CO2eq/ha 0.083 t CO2eq/ha Djibouti
2000s 0.436 t CO2eq/ha 0.427 t CO2eq/ha 0.009 t CO2eq/ha Djibouti
2010s 0.437 t CO2eq/ha 0.477 t CO2eq/ha 0.04 t CO2eq/ha Morocco
2020s 0.45 t CO2eq/ha 0.5025 t CO2eq/ha 0.0525 t CO2eq/ha Morocco

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
